Refund Policy
Your satisfaction is key metric for how effective Schoola is in solving your problems. If, for any reason, you do require a refund, kindly check the refund policy according to the scenario as outlined below.
We do allow 14-day refund policy generally for Instructors and 7-day refund policy for Learners account. While we enable learners access and usage for 7-day risk free period, Schoola also protects Instructors from potential fraud and provide them a reasonable payment schedule. Payments are disbursed to Instructors after a minimum of 14-days period and a maximum of 30-days period, hence strictly no refund requests will be tolerated after the 14-days refund window.
Learners, Students, Training participants:
Learners / Students : Learners & Students who are enrolled to any courses are entitled to a full refund within the first 7-day period of signing up. Any request 8th day and beyond will need to be treated on case-by-case basis. For short courses (that can be completed in less than 3 days) no refund will be permitted. This is to avoid any abuse in refund request.
Training Participants : Training participants who are enrolled to any professional courses are entitled to a full refund within the first 7-day period of signing up. However, this will be treated on individual case basis since participants are directly engaged by the Training Center / Tuition Center / Learning Centers.
For short courses (that can be completed within 1 day) no refund will be permitted. This is to avoid any abuse in refund request.
To request for refund, kindly email full details (with your current username, contact details, course link and supporting reason(s)) to the respective Instructor, Tutor, Teacher or Learning Center with a copy to payment@theschoola.com. We recommend at least 2 business days for the Instructor/Learning Center to respond. You may also contact our Customer Care team for further assistance.
Instructors & Learning Centers:
Monthly plan : Instructors & Tuition/Training Centers who are subscribed based on monthly billing plan are entitled to a full refund within the first 14-day period of signing up. Any request beyond 15th day will result in cancellation of the next subsequent month, if applicable. This is to avoid any abuse in refund request.
Annual plan : Instructors & Tuition/Training Centers who are subscribed based on annual billing plan are entitled to pro-rated refund based on the unutilized months within their annual period. Request made within first 14-days of the requested month is considered unutilized month and will be calculated as part of the pro-rated refund, if approved. Request made beyond 15th day of the requested month will be considered as utilized month and will not be part of pro-rated refund calculation.
Any request beyond 10th month will result in cancellation of the next subsequent renewal period, if applicable. This is to avoid any abuse in refund request.
To request for refund, kindly email full details (with your current username, contact details, course link and supporting reason(s)) to payment@theschoola.com. You may also contact our Customer Care team for further assistance.
